Transaction 52c947d8b05a08792cfe57a4a5ebe1646d180eb422e40317717984962e363c78
2 Input
2 Outputs
- 52c947d8b05a08792cfe57a4a5ebe1646d180eb422e40317717984962e363c78:0
- 52c947d8b05a08792cfe57a4a5ebe1646d180eb422e40317717984962e363c78:1
value 181473
address 1LBGzyhA7YsFghbFF8CL9qtdK2FzLT9MH6
value 372000
address 32tSyDeoGGW7JLJcchQduGiSppxf6wiTxf